A Committee to begin the process of recruitment of Primary Healthcare staff into the local government healthcare facilities across the state has been inaugurated.

The Committee chaired by Hon. Lawal Rufa’i Safana on Tuesday conducted its inaugural meeting at the Conference Hall of the Ministry for Local Government and Chieftaincy Affairs, Katsina.

Briefing Newsmen on the activities of the Committee, Hon. Lawal Rufa’i Safana explained that the Committee was mandated to establish criteria by which the health workers would smoothly be employed to the system.

Hon. Safana said the Committee has undertaken a pledge to abide by the criteria that was set up for the employment process.

He further stated that the Committee will make sure that the staff to be recruited are qualified, committed and who will satisfactorily be dedicated in providing the required services  to such facilities.

The Chairman of the Committee who is also the Special Adviser LG Inspectorate said they   intend to give priority to Casual Staff that have been working with the health facilities.

He also stressed that the  Committee will ensure objectivity and sincerity in the employment process adding that

only the qualified ones will be considered for the employment.

Other members of the Committee include the Executive Secretary State Primary Healthcare Development Agency, Local Government Auditor General, Chairman ALGON, Permanent Secretary MLGCA,  Permanent Secretary Local Government Service Commission and Director Administration and Supply State Primary Healthcare Development Agency to serve as the Secretary.
